Solenoid Testing Procedure

Control Solenoid Valve
| Callout | Component Name | Normal Resistance | Terminal | DTC/Symptom |
|---|---|---|---|---|
| 1 | Transmission Fluid Temperature Sensor | Temperature Versus Resistance (Transmission Fluid Temperature Sensor) | X1 Terminal 3, X1 Terminal 4 | P0711, P0712 or P0713 |
| 2 | Pressure Control Solenoid Valve 2 | 23 - 24 Ω | X1 Terminal 2, X1 Terminal 7 | P0964, P0966 or P0967 |
| 3 | Pressure Control Solenoid Valve 5 | 23 - 24 Ω | X1 Terminal 5, X1 Terminal 7 | P2727, P2729 or P2730 |
| 4 | Electrical Connector - 8 Pins | - | - | - |
| 5 | Pressure Control Solenoid Valve 3 | 23 - 24 Ω | X1 Terminal 8, X1 Terminal 7 | P0968, P0970 or P0971 |
| 6 | Pressure Control Solenoid Valve 4 | 23 - 24 Ω | X1 Terminal 6, X1 Terminal 7 | P2718, P2720 or P2721 |
DTC P0711, P0712 or P0713
- Measure the transmission fluid temperature sensor resistance between X1 Terminal 3 and X1 Terminal 4, refer to Temperature Versus Resistance (Transmission Fluid Temperature Sensor) .

DTC P079A, P079B, P079C, P07A3, P07A5, P179C, P179D
- Measure each pressure control solenoid valve for 23 - 24 Ω.

- With a rubber tipped blow gun, pressurize the line pressure side of each solenoid fluid passage of the Q8 control solenoid valve assembly. When the solenoid is not energized, air should not leak out of the exhaust port.
- One at a time, energize each solenoid with a 12 V source. With a rubber tipped blow gun, pressurize the line pressure side of each solenoid fluid passage of the Q8 control solenoid valve assembly. When the solenoid is energized, air should leak out of the exhaust port.
